Bitcoin Price Volatility: Key Factors and Predictions
Bitcoin's Recent Price Movement
Bitcoin experienced a significant price decline after initially reaching a high of $28,184. This drop was triggered by the SEC's decision to delay rulings on Bitcoin ETF applications, leading to a near-two-week low of $25,307. Despite a slight recovery to $25,816, Bitcoin remains approximately 1% down daily.
Historical September Trends
September has historically been a bearish month for Bitcoin, with negative returns observed for the past six years. This trend raises concerns about Bitcoin's performance this month, as investors speculate on potential price movements.
On-Chain Data Insights
Analyses suggest Bitcoin could face a decline towards $23,340 if it lacks strong support below $25,400. Conversely, a target of $30,000 remains plausible, with 6.2 million addresses having acquired significant BTC amounts at this level.
Whale Activity and Market Influence
Whale stablecoin supply is a critical factor in predicting Bitcoin's future trends, potentially influencing whether it moves towards $30,000 or $23,000. Recent on-chain data indicates that large Bitcoin holders have increased their holdings by over $1.5 billion in recent weeks, which might have contributed to previous price surges.
Potential Price Scenarios
Bitcoin's current oscillation between $24,800 and $31,000 suggests that a sustained break below $25,400 could drive the price to $23,340. Conversely, surpassing key moving averages at $27,640 and $28,423 could push Bitcoin towards the $30,000 milestone.
